The Giants hold the 3rd total choice in the 2025 NFL Draft.
bit.ly
It is the eighth time in the last 11 years that the Giants will select inside the top 10, and the 6th time because 2018 that the G-Men will pick inside the top 6.
That isn't the sort of pattern that any NFL franchise wants, but it is where the Giants are right now.
The is that they have the opportunity to draft a franchise cornerstone at Lambeau Field on Thursday night.

BetMGM Sportsbook had Carter at -450 to go third total on April 17, however has given that seen his chances shorten to -600. That cost brings an implied probability of 85.7 percent.
Travis Hunter is the second favorite to go to the Giants at No. 3 general at +400.

Hunter is now an overwhelming favorite to go to the Browns at No. 2, but there is an outdoors opportunity that Cleveland picks quarterback Shedeur Sanders in that spot instead.
If that happens, the Giants might opt for Hunter, a two-way star out of Colorado, instead.
For the majority of the 2024 season, it looked like a foregone conclusion that the Giants would target a quarterback in this position, but basic manager Joe Schoen signed Russell Wilson and Jameis Winston in the offseason and has hinted the group likely won't be selecting a signal-caller at No. 3.
